## Further Reading

If you're poking at the retry logic in Quillbill, please skim the idempotency key primer first — it explains why we hash the cart ID into every gateway call and what happens if you don't (spoiler: double charges and sad customers). It's a ten-minute read and will save you hours. You'll find the primer here.

runbook for yahop-hawif: https://confluence.zemvarlabs.internal/pages/pages/browse/c89f8afc

Before you take the pager: Murmadon collapses duplicate alerts across the Pellgrove fleet using a five-minute fingerprint window. Two things to watch. First, if the suppression rate climbs above 70%, it's usually fingerprinting too aggressively after a rules push — check the last deploy before tuning anything. Second, the dedup cache is memory-only; a restart briefly replays suppressed alerts, which looks like a storm but isn't. I restarted it cleanly this morning, so it's running on the current configuration values, listed here.

settings of yawif-yafop:
[druys]
port = 9000
region = south-3
host = druys.zemvarsoft.internal
team = frador
timeout_ms = 3000
retries = 4

**Postmortem timeline — Farelight pricing experiment**

14:22 — On-call paged after checkout conversions dropped sharply on the Farelight platform. Investigation showed the ticket-pricing experiment had begun serving the treatment price to 100% of traffic instead of the intended 10% split, due to a misconfigured rollout flag pushed earlier that afternoon. Experiment was halted at 14:41 and prices reverted. The deploy responsible was identified by the token recorded below.

session token of fadug-hahap = htk3_554

# Log sampling for the Wrennet notification service
# This service emits roughly 40k log lines per minute at peak, so we
# sample INFO at 5% and keep WARN/ERROR at 100%. If support needs full
# traces for an incident, flip sample_rate to 1.0 for no more than one
# hour — the sink fills quickly. Sampled logs are written to the store below.

replica DSN, yadup-hahig: mongodb://gilys_svc:Mx@db-5f8f.norvasoft.internal:5432/eliion